Inpatient Treatment - Drug and Alcohol Rehabilitation Facilities - Wilson, OK.

Inpatient drug rehab, also sometimes called residential drug rehab, is a treatment option for individuals that require to get out of their environment and a more aggressive intervention while in treatment. Inpatient treatment in Wilson commonly lasts anywhere from 1 month to 3 - 6 months or longer, and some facilities offer both short and long term treatment options. Additionally, some inpatient facilities are prepared to offer both non-medical and medication assisted detox services, however some only treat people who have been safely detoxed at a detox program prior to arrival.

In inpatient residential drug rehab, it is similar to a small community of staff and clients who are functioning collectively through the process of rehabilitation. Rehab staff will do a thorough assessment of the patient's treatment needs, and a rehabilitation plan is put in place that may involve therapy, counseling, holistic treatment, psychotherapy, etc. all depending on what rehabilitation methodology the program is practicing. Some inpatient programs concentrate on the 12 steps, whereas others employ a more evidence based approach, which could incorporate more advanced therapies and psychotherapies.

Inpatient drug rehab also eliminates many of the risks associated with relapse, since the patient is continually supervised in a clean and sober setting, and won't be tempted by any of the people who influenced, encouraged or approved of their substance abuse.
